Tunnel-diode parametric phase-locked oscillators may be used as very fast memory elements, and excessive pumping frequencies can be avoided by using subharmonic pumping. The effect of the small capacitive and inductive couplings between diodes used closely in quantity has been investigated. Computed pumping eigenfrequencies for the array can be significantly different from those when coupling effects are neglected.
